JAVA问题: 有3个数 怎么在给定的这3个数里取平均值

来源:百度知道 编辑:UC知道 时间:2024/05/08 13:59:59
有3个数 怎么在给定的这3个数里取平均值
错了 不是平均值 是随机取其中一个数 来使用 Thread.sleep(X)这个命令

出了个错误:
Office.java:33: 找不到符号
符号: 类 Random
位置: 类 Secretary
int rand = new Random().nextInt(3);
^
1 错误

把三个数放到一个数组里,然后随机取下标就行了

int[] all = {432,34,3453};

int rand = new Random().nextInt(3);

Thread.sleep(all[rand]);

import java.util.Random;

public class R {

public static void main(String[] args) {
int[] a={1000,3000,5000};
int r=new Random().nextInt(3);
try {
Thread.sleep(a[r]);
System.out.print(a[r]);
} catch (InterruptedException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}

}

}
在我的机子上测试没出错,不知道你那行不
不会没用IDE吧?不导类不自动报错吗?

。。。。。你把类导进去啊!